Trail's End Restaurant at Walt Disney World is now officially closed for a refurbishment that will change the restaurant forever.
Trail’s End Restaurant at Disney’s Fort Wilderness Resort & Campground which first opened in 1974, has closed for a refurbishment that will see the location cease to be a table service restaurant, with the popular location re-imagined as a quick service outlet.
With Trail’s End closed, P&J’s Southern Takeout mobile ordering and The Chuck Wagon food truck are available as an alternative.
Trails's End is scheduled to reopen this summer.

Prior to the COVID-19 pandemic, Trail’s End was an all you can eat buffet experience, but when the restaurant reopened in 2021, it was changed to a family-style restaurant, now sadly 2023 will really be Trail's End, as the restaurant is transformed into a quick serve location.
The new food location will have a “marketplace concept with expanded quick service options,”
